For the PA, transform:
memory(X + <large int>)
into:
Y = <large int> & ~mask;
Z = X + Y
memory (Z + (<large int> & mask));
This is for CSE to find several similar references, and only use one Z.
MODE_FLOAT references allow displacements which fit in 5 bits, so use
0xf as the mask.
MODE_INT references allow displacements which fit in 11 bits, so use
0x1fff as the mask.
This relies on the fact that most mode MODE_FLOAT references will use FP
registers and most mode MODE_INT references will use integer registers.
(In the rare case of an FP register used in an integer MODE, we depend
on secondary reloads and the final output pass to clean things up.) */
